The 9800M GTX is already offered on the M1730, at least it is in some regions. To upgrade from 9800M GT Sli to 9800M GTX Sli costs €300 over here.
All this is kind of stupid considering the GTX260M and 280M are just a few weeks away. I know they are not much better (just more of the same G92), but initial news says they will be much better value.
So basically Dell is waiting until a few weeks before the 9800M GTX is replaced to offer it, and then putting it in a laptop that is already obsolete a long time ago (old Santa Rosa platform). -
